Kimberly Ann Barnhouse
April 14th, 1964 - April 1st, 2022
Kimberly Ann Barnhouse, 57, was born April 14, 1964 to the late Annabelle and Richard Jones. And was called home on April 1, 2022. Kim was born and raised in Painesville, Ohio, where she attend Painesville City Schools then moved to West Virginia, She had 2 children and moved back to Ohio where she enjoyed spending time with friends and family, enjoyed cook-outs, parks, picnics, spending time with her church family, loved to travel the country especially Key West.
